Overview

Stats Perform is the market leader in sports tech. We provide the most trusted sports data to some of the world's biggest organizations, across sports, media, and broadcasting. Through the latest AI technologies and machine learning, we combine decades' worth of data with the latest in-game happenings. We then offer coaches, teams, professional bodies, and media channels around the world access to the very best data, content, and insights, improving how sports fans interact with their favourite sports teams and competitions.

How do we add value?

  • Media outlets add a little magic to their coverage with our stats and graphics packages.
  • Sportsbooks can offer better predictions and more accurate odds.
  • The world's top coaches are known to use our data to make critical team decisions.
  • Sports commentators can engage with fans on a deeper level, using our stories and insights.

Anywhere you find sport, Stats Perform is there. However, data and tech are only half of the package. We need great people to fuel the engine. We succeeded thanks to a team of amazing people who spend their days collecting, analyzing, and interpreting data from a wide range of live sporting events. If you combine this real-time data with our 40-year-old archives, elite journalists, camera operators, copywriters, the latest in AI wizardry, and a host of 'behind the scenes' support staff, you've got all the ingredients to make it a magical experience!

Responsibilities:

  • Researching, developing, and implementing innovative machine learning techniques to Stats Perform’s wealth of sports data, across various sports, such as soccer and tennis.
  • Productizing your models alongside engineers and product teams, in a quick and efficient way.
  • Presenting your solutions to other internal teams, broadening AI proficiency in the company.
  • Providing technical guidance to various teams on the artificial intelligence approaches that our team uses.
  • Identify new AI solutions for emerging problems, create requirements and propose an outline a roadmap for delivering the project.
  • Support, train and mentor team members on best machine learning implementation practices.

Required Qualifications:

  • Master’s or PhD in data science, computer science, mathematics, statistics or related STEM fields.
  • 3+ years of experience working as a data scientist (or similar role).
  • Expert proficiency of Python and experience using SQL, alongside using common ML/AI packages (TensorFlow, PyTorch, XGBoost, etc.).
  • Familiarity with statistical (e.g. GLM, GAMs) and deep learning techniques (e.g. neural networks, transformers, diffusion models, etc.).
  • Comfortable designing and creating neural network architectures, tree-based methods and applying upcoming technologies from scratch.
  • Experience deploying models in cloud environments (such as AWS/Google Cloud), making models production-ready and integrating them in end-to-end cloud pipelines.
  • Fluency in English; excellent verbal and written communication and presentation skills, including an ability to effectively communicate with both business and technical teams, and both internal and external stakeholders.

Desired Qualifications:

  • Experience with sports event and/or tracking data and deep interest in sports, in particular soccer and tennis.
  • Knowledge of the sports analytics landscape and latest research.
